"""Tests for uvx fallback in the provider registry.

The rule these pin changed in #1192. `uvx_package` used to be filled in for
every npm server by transforming its name (`@modelcontextprotocol/server-X` ->
`mcp-server-X`), and the tests here asserted that convention -- that every
starter server had one and that the names matched the pattern. Seven of the ten
names it produced were wrong: five distributions do not exist or ship no
executable, and two belong to other people. So the tests asserted the shape of
the bug.

What is asserted now is the rule that replaced it: a server carries a
`uvx_package` only where that PyPI distribution is the official server, which is
a fact about the world rather than a pattern, so the registry records it per
server and this file pins which ones were checked.
"""
